Operated by the 1st Kesgrave Scout Group. Also exchanging cards with the Ipswich Scout post. Initially using a cachet, issuing stamps from 1997 onwards.
1st Kesgrave Scout Group is part of the Deben District within the Scout County of Suffolk.

Type P1 - used from 1995 to 1999 (as a cachet without stamps in 1995/6).
Type P2 - used 2000 onwards.
| Year | 1991 | 1992 | 1993 | 1994 | 1995 | 1996 | 1997 | 1998 | 1999 | 2000 |
| Start | None | None | None | None |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| 25 Nov |
| Printed | None | None | None | None | None | None | 100 | 200 | 250 | 1,000 |
| Carried | None | None | None | None | 254 | 493 | 490 | 776 | 950 | 3,360 |
| Year | 2001 | 2002 | 2003 | 2004 | 2005 | 2006 | 2007 | 2008 | 2009 | 2010 |
| Start |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| 25 Nov | . | . |
| Printed | 1,000 | 1,250 | 1,250 | 1,500 | 1,500 | 2,250 | 2,250 | . | . | . |
| Carried | 3,590 | 4,390 | 5,500 | 6,460 | 6,670 | 7,700 | 7,448 | . | . | . |
The fact that "carried" exceeds "printed" is due to the fact that a stamp is only applied to the top letter in any individial house's delivery.
